小编moo*_*ose的帖子

STL容器作为模板参数

我正在尝试将STL容器作为模板参数传递.在这种情况下,矢量.

这是我的无功能代码:

template<template<class> class TContainer, class TObject>
class Foobar
{
public:

    explicit Foobar( TContainer<TObject*> & container )
    :
    container_( container ){}


private:

    TContainer<TObject*> & container_;
};


int _tmain(int argc, _TCHAR* argv[])
{
    std::vector<IUnknown*> v;

    Foobar<std::vector, IUnknown*> bla( v );

    return 0;
}
Run Code Online (Sandbox Code Playgroud)

这是,我正在尝试做什么,因为编译器不能吞下这个?

c++ templates stl

10
推荐指数
3
解决办法
1万
查看次数

为什么Windbg看不到在delphi中创建的内存泄漏?

正如主题所说,为什么windbg看不到在delphi中分配的任何内存?例如!heap -s什么都没有,而有意创建的10MB内存泄漏仅用于测试目的.

delphi如何在不从堆中获取内存的情况下分配内存?

delphi debugging windbg

1
推荐指数
1
解决办法
239
查看次数

标签 统计

c++ ×1

debugging ×1

delphi ×1

stl ×1

templates ×1

windbg ×1